Mudasir Mustafa is an Assistant Professor of Sociology in the Department of Anthropology at the University of West Florida. His research spans criminology, environmental justice, transgender health, and poverty studies, with extensive experience in evaluating criminal justice interventions and international collaborations (including UN Office in Vienna).
His recent publications focus on:
- Health disparities and social challenges in marginalized communities
- Gender transition barriers and mental health outcomes
- Microfinance impacts on poverty and women's health
- Technology's psychological and societal effects
He supervises graduate research on topics ranging from environmental sociology to digital surveillance and civil liberties.
